General features of presentation include:

  • meconium ileus (affects about 10% of newborns with cystic fibrosis, presenting as intestinal obstruction in the first day or so of life)
    • meconium ileus equivalent may occur later in life
  • recurrent respiratory infections (a common presenting feature)
  • failure to thrive (affects about 50% of CF patients in childhood and infancy; this is often as a result of pancreatic insufficiency).
